Negotiating With Insurance Companies

You're probably stressed and worried about the immediate and longer-term requirements of your family members when you're dealing after an accident in your car. It's tempting to take any settlement offer offered by the insurance company, particularly when you need money now. An experienced lawyer can negotiate the right compensation for you.

The lawyer will go over the evidence and details you've provided, such as medical records and police reports. They will also review eyewitness testimony, expert opinions, and other documents. They will also collaborate with experts in accident reconstruction to recreate the events leading up to the best accident injury lawyers, and determine the likely causes. This will allow them to build a strong case on your behalf.

When the lawyer has all the necessary information, they'll send a demand note to the insurance company. The letter will include all the details about your accident, and ask for a fair amount to pay for your damage. The insurance company will usually respond with a counteroffer, and the lawyer will continue to negotiate until they reach an agreement.

An experienced lawyer will also be able to project your future damages so you receive the right amount of compensation to cover ongoing medical and expenses such as loss of earning capacity, and other costs associated with your injuries. In some cases lawyers for accidents near me could be able to secure punitive damages to penalize the person who caused the accident.

As settlement negotiations are ongoing, the attorney will keep you from speaking about anything that could compromise your claim. This is important, because the more you speak up your opinion, the less chance you are of receiving an honest settlement.

The lawyer will handle all communication with the insurance company, ensuring that you don't make a mistake that could be used against your claim. They will also ensure that all deadlines are met and there is no missing paperwork. This will stop the insurance company from undervaluing or denial of your claim. If the negotiations fail the lawyer will file suit against the parties accountable in order to ensure you receive fair compensation.

How to File a Claim

While it's tempting to make a claim on your own, this is a huge mistake. Insurance companies are skilled at undermining your claim and testing your patience and trying to force you into accepting a low settlement. A good lawyer can create a strong claim and negotiate with insurance companies to ensure that you receive the proper compensation for any damages.

Your attorney will begin by requesting copies from all relevant policies. They will review PIP (Personal Injury Protection) as well as liability, medical payments as well as underinsured and uninsured motorist coverage to determine the complete amount of your losses. They will also review any other pertinent health insurance policies to make sure you receive the greatest benefits under those policies as well.

They will gather and assess all evidence that is available, including any physical or video footage, photos, witness testimony and accident reports. They will also review your medical records to determine how your injuries affect your daily life. They will consider your future and present medical expenses as well as the loss of enjoyment from activities, and the impact on your quality of life. They will calculate your economic and non-economic damages.

A lawyer will look over any applicable statutes to make sure that you don't miss any important deadlines or that your lawsuit has been filed within the stipulated time. Statutes of limitations are designed to ensure fairness in litigation and stop victims from waiting for too long to be barred from pursuing an action.
